Telstra Invests in Application Delivery Startup Instart Logic

Telstra Ventures has made a strategic investment in Palo Alto-based application delivery startup, Instart Logic. Instart Logic helps businesses speed up the delivery of their websites and cloud-based applications leveraging content delivery network, caching and application acceleration.

Instart Logic’s application delivery platform also provides multi-layered security capabilities to protect against Distributed Denial of Service and other cyber security attacks. 

Instart Logic also announced that it has in a separate exercise raised $45 million in a series D round of funding.

Mark Sherman, Managing Director of Telstra Ventures
Given mobility continues to be one of the top trends in the technology space, we are excited to start the year with an investment in Instart Logic. Their end-to-end application delivery platform combines machine learning for performance and security with a CDN for delivery.

Manav Mital, Chief Executive Officer of Instart Logic
Asia has emerged as a global hub for mobile app businesses and we do see a lot of opportunities for us in the region by leveraging Telstra’s rich experience and footprint in the Asia-Pacific region.
